Product Usage Information Western Blotting: 1:1000 Simple Western™: 1:10 - 1:50 Immunohistochemistry (Paraffin): 1:100 Storage Supplied in 10 mM sodium HEPES (pH 7.5), 150 mM NaCl, 100 µg/mL BSA, 50% glycerol, and less than 0.02% sodium azide. Store at -20°C. Do not aliquot the antibody. Protocol Available protocols: Western Blotting, Immunohistochemistry (Paraffin) Specificity / Sensitivity AHCY/SAHH (F2O1K) Rabbit Monoclonal Antibody recognizes endogenous levels of total AHCY/SAHH protein. Species Reactivity: Human, Mouse, Rat Source / Purification Monoclonal antibody is produced by immunizing animals with a synthetic peptide corresponding to residues near the carboxy terminus of human AHCY/SAHH protein. Background Adenosylhomocysteinase (AHCY), also known as S-adenosyl-L-homocysteine hydrolase (SAHH), catalyzes the hydrolysis of SAH to generate homocysteine and adenosine (1,2). SAH is a by-product in the transmethylation reactions catalyzed by S-adenosylmethionine (SAM)-dependent methyltransferases. These methylation reactions are critical to various biological processes. SAH is also a feedback inhibitor of SAM-dependent methyltransferases. By catalyzing the above reaction, AHCY/SAHH plays a crucial role in relieving the inhibition (3). Moreover, studies show that hydrogen sulfide (H S) persulfidates Cys195 on AHCY/SAHH in human non-small cell lung cancer (NSCLC) cells and therefore decreases its enzymatic activity, resulting in reduced homocysteine levels. This, in turn, lowers cysteine and glutathione levels in the cell when cystine is depleted, making NSCLC cells more susceptible to ferroptosis (2,4).
